Output 51cd4a71a32f8c099fd28c80062312ed78632f93e86378f5f7b54aa160ed893d:1

value
25806
script pubkey
OP_0 OP_PUSHBYTES_20 759fe24bc87441d40fadfbdde2cf427d24dd4376
address
bc1qwk07yj7gw3qagradl0w79n6z05jd6smkew4t4j
transaction
51cd4a71a32f8c099fd28c80062312ed78632f93e86378f5f7b54aa160ed893d
confirmations
290554
spent
true